What a difference! Look for P-P on the old body to assure compatibility
Like many, I had no idea what brand valve was in my shower. Desperately needing to refurbish everything after over 30 years of hard water and hard water stain remover and not relishing the idea of a total replacement with soldering and all, I went looking to see what would work. I saw these, and they looked similar. Then, I noticed the "P-P" on the side of one valve in the photo. I'd seen that before, on mine. And now I know it stands for "Price-Pfister." Yup. it's the right kit. The install went great. I'd removed all the old components in advance (my shower has separate shut-off valves behind the access panel, so I didn't have to turn the water off to the whole house), so I got all the new stuff installed in around an hour the day it arrived. As others have noted, they do stick out more than the old ones, but that doesn't really bother me. No more dripping. No more water coming out at the handles (due to worn out packing) and creating a hard water calcification build-up. I've read some of the negative reviews, and most come in one of three categories: 1) They tried using this with a non-Pfister system. Not Pfister's or Amazon's fault. And now you know how to tell. 2) They just plain didn't know what they were doing, which is hard since the instructions were quite clear to me. Plus, you can find YouTube videos on replacing the valves and seats that will help. Again, not Pfister's or Amazon's fault. Take a look at the YouTube videos to see if this is a project within your capabilities. Even ones for other brands that are two-handle are pretty applicable. 3) Maybe they got that rare manufacturing defect. It happens. Send it back for exchange. Ok, that is Pfister's fault. But at this price, I'd take the chance again, as the defects seem rare based on reviews here.

Best choice for replacing have century old shower handles
If you are looking at these then you might be in the same spot as me. I just had my shower re-tiled and thought all I would have to do is go down to my local hardware store and buy new handles.....and I was WRONG. I was able to find out the handles that I had where Pfister style handles and from what I was told I can only replace with Pfister hardware again. I contacted Pfister and narrowed down my choice to this model...not much to choose from but hey better than the 30 year old handles that were currently on it. First of all let me say that the Amazon Prime shipping is AMAZING. Ordered it on Saturday and on my front porch by MONDAY AFTERNOON! The kit is pretty strait forward but you WILL need a specialty tool in order to get out the seats that are in the valve, you can buy this from home depot (Amazon I would suggest making this a suggestion as additional things to buy), Getting the seats out is really easy and I have read that if you do not get them out it could leak. No since in taking a chance. I would also get some pipe dope or Teflon tape when installing the valve. One trick that you can do is switch around the valve sleeve to get a closer or father away from the wall to make it look nice. On my shower I was able to do the smaller side but my tub required it to be flipped around for the longer stem cover. I personally used a dab of silicon around the round flange that fits on the wall. pretty easy install and it looks good. Just one thing and it has been mentioned on here. If you are using the longer side of the sleeve it does stick out from the wall a little bit farther but not too bad....BUT there is no other choice that I was able to find. Great PF rebuild Kit.
i own a home build in 1955. PF valve assemblies were used in both bathrooms. We read the instructions, looked at the diagrams, turned off the water supply and proceeded to remove the old leaking PF knobs, valve assemblies, and seats. At first I thought that the new valves would never fit in the old seat assembly in the wall. I was prepared to tear apart the wall to remove and replace the seat assembly but The install instructions were an excellent source of information. Removing the valve seats required a 5/16 square billet. not easy to find at most hardware stores. However a little ingenuity I fabricated ground down a 5/16 billet from1/2 inch billet to make the tool needed to remove the valve seats. I required a pipe wrench and monkey grease to remove the hot water side. The replacement of the valve seats is critical if you expect the PF faucet not to leak. We removed the old valve seats and I glad i did because they were damaged. Using the billet, installing the new seats went well, with a little pipe thread seal compound on the threads. Be sure to use all of the gaskets and install them in the right sequence. . Look at the exploded diagrams to see the sequence. read the instructions as well. With a little suffering, the project was accomplished and we were able to use the 1955 base in the wall.
